Investor Relations

SEC Filing Details

Document Details

Form
Filing Date
Oct 8, 2020
Document Date
Oct 8, 2020
Form Description
Registration statement for face-amount certificate companies
Filing Group
Registration Statements
Company
Yield10 Bioscience, Inc.
Issuer
YIELD10 BIOSCIENCE, INC.